From c182e9ed0d8a226d4d12608ded536c8f836f5861 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?=D0=93=D0=BE=D0=BC=D0=B7=D0=B0=20=D0=9C=D0=B0=D0=BA=D1=81?= =?UTF-8?q?=D0=B8=D0=BC=D0=B8=D0=BB=D0=B8=D0=B0=D0=BD?= Date: Mon, 17 Dec 2018 15:01:50 +1000 Subject: [PATCH] =?UTF-8?q?=D0=A8=D0=B0=D0=B1=D0=BB=D0=BE=D0=BD=20=D0=B4?= =?UTF-8?q?=D0=BB=D1=8F=20=D0=B2=D1=8B=D0=BF=D0=BE=D0=BB=D0=BD=D0=B5=D0=BD?= =?UTF-8?q?=D0=B8=D1=8F=20=D0=B7=D0=B0=D0=B4=D0=B0=D0=BD=D0=B8=D1=8F=2001?= =?UTF-8?q?=20=D1=81=20=D0=BB=D0=B5=D0=BA=D1=86=D0=B8=D0=B8=2010.?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- mysite/mysite/settings.py | 1 + mysite/sales/__init__.py | 0 mysite/sales/apps.py | 5 +++++ mysite/sales/migrations/__init__.py | 0 mysite/sales/models.py | 18 ++++++++++++++++++ 5 files changed, 24 insertions(+) create mode 100644 mysite/sales/__init__.py create mode 100644 mysite/sales/apps.py create mode 100644 mysite/sales/migrations/__init__.py create mode 100644 mysite/sales/models.py diff --git a/mysite/mysite/settings.py b/mysite/mysite/settings.py index dd0b62c..a905cac 100644 --- a/mysite/mysite/settings.py +++ b/mysite/mysite/settings.py @@ -38,6 +38,7 @@ 'django.contrib.messages', 'django.contrib.staticfiles', 'polls', + 'sales', ] MIDDLEWARE = [ diff --git a/mysite/sales/__init__.py b/mysite/sales/__init__.py new file mode 100644 index 0000000..e69de29 diff --git a/mysite/sales/apps.py b/mysite/sales/apps.py new file mode 100644 index 0000000..09ccc2f --- /dev/null +++ b/mysite/sales/apps.py @@ -0,0 +1,5 @@ +from django.apps import AppConfig + + +class SalesConfig(AppConfig): + name = 'sales' diff --git a/mysite/sales/migrations/__init__.py b/mysite/sales/migrations/__init__.py new file mode 100644 index 0000000..e69de29 diff --git a/mysite/sales/models.py b/mysite/sales/models.py new file mode 100644 index 0000000..0b53fdf --- /dev/null +++ b/mysite/sales/models.py @@ -0,0 +1,18 @@ +from django.db import models + +# TODO Модели добалять сюда. +# TODO Необходимо сделать Django модели, которую будут покрывать логику. +# TODO +# TODO Продавцы производят продажи. +# TODO Продажи формируются на основе справочника номенклатуры. +# TODO Для продаж необходим отслеживать, кем она изменена и когда. +# TODO Для продаж формируеются чеки. +# TODO Справочники номенлатуры формируется на основе +# TODO справочника производителей. +# TODO справочника справочника поставщиков. +# TODO +# TODO +# TODO В докстрингах указать какая предпологается логика, работы с моделями. +# TODO +# TODO Необходимо сформировать миграцию. +